The HUGE Business and Investment Council, recently reaffirmed its commitment to massive job creation and the promotion of sustainable development throughout the Northern Triangle region of Central America.

 

During HUGE’s panel at the Foro Latinoamericano de Inversion de Impacto – or Latin American Impact Investment Forum in Honduras, business leaders from across the region provided examples of how their significant investments are contributing to the improvement of people’s lives and livelihoods. Four HUGE Founders discussed a wide variety of investment projects and initiatives to generate social transformation in the Northern Triangle of Central America.

Founders and Sponsors of the HUGE Business & Investment Council, alongside energy experts from the private and public sectors of the United States, Honduras, Guatemala, and El Salvador, have recently explored strategies for harnessing a variety of energy options throughout the region, with a particular focus on natural gas, CNG, and LNG. They have also discussed the importance of investing in renewable energy sources such as solar, wind and pump storage, and improving energy integration and regional transportation efforts. Energy is essential for economic growth, manufacturing, nearshoring, and job creation. It is also crucial for the creation of the “American Dream at home” in the Northern Triangle.

The formal entry of El Salvador to the Customs Union with Honduras and Guatemala marks a historic step forward for regional integration and economic development among the countries of Northern Central America. The event was announced on December 6 at a ceremony at the newly opened El Amatillo Integrated Border Post (IBP) in El Salvador. This landmark initiative promises to significantly enhance regional trade, attract new investments and nearshoring opportunities. It officially commenced operations on December 7, 2023, and is poised to streamline the flow of goods and people between El Salvador, Honduras, and other regional countries.

We are thrilled to congratulate GRUPO ELCATEX and our Founder Jesus Canahuati who have been honored with the prestigious 2023 Corporate Citizen of the Americas Award!

 

This recognition is granted annually by The Trust for the Americas and the Organization of American States to private sector companies that demonstrate exceptional commitment to corporate responsibility, promoting values of wealth creation, inclusion, and sustainable development in the Americas.
